Understanding the Multiplier and Crash Mechanics

At the heart of any crash game lies the multiplier. This number begins at 1x and steadily increases, often with a visually engaging animation. The rate at which the multiplier increases isn't constant; it can speed up or slow down, adding to the unpredictability. The game utilizes a provably fair system, meaning that the outcome of each round is determined by cryptographic algorithms and is demonstrably random, ensuring transparency and preventing manipulation. This is a crucial aspect, building trust with players who want assurance that the game isn't rigged. Understanding this provable fairness is key to enjoying the experience with confidence.

Developing a Winning Strategy

While there’s no foolproof strategy to guarantee winnings in a crash game, several approaches can significantly improve your odds and manage risk. One popular strategy is the ‘martingale’ system, where you double your bet after each loss, hoping to recoup your losses with a single win. This can be ris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ll to sustain a losing streak. Another strategy involves setting specific profit targets and stop-loss limits. A profit target defines a point at which you'll cash out and lock in your winnings, while a stop-loss limit determines the maximum amount you're willing to lose in a single session. Discipline is paramount to executing these strategies effectively.

Bankroll Management: A Crucial Component

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most important aspect of playing any casino game, and crash games are no exception. Divide your total bankroll into smaller units, and only bet a small percentage of your bankroll on each round – typically 1% to 5%. This prevents you from being wiped out by a prolonged losing streak. Avoid chasing losses, and stick to your predetermined stop-loss limit. Treat it as a form of entertainment, not a guaranteed income source. A well-managed bankroll extends your playtime and increases your chances of weathering inevitable fluctuations in luck.
